So, I thought I would try making my own version given ingredients I had around the house.
Here is my version:
- 2 cups almond milk (best when you have time to make your own)
- 1 tablespoon cocoa powder
- 1 tablespoon maple syrup (more or less, depending on your taste)
- 1/4 teaspoon ancho chili powder (Shine uses chimayo; you can use more or less, depending on how spicy you like it)
- A few sprinkles of finely chopped dried organic rose petals for garnish (make sure you use culinary roses)
Heat the almond milk in a saucepan over medium heat until it just starts to steam. Lower the heat and add the cocoa powder, maple syrup and chili powder. Stir until well-blended and remove from heat. Divide into two ceramic mugs and sprinkle a half-teaspoon of rose petals on top of each. Share the love!
